It's Christmas in Florida, Texas, Minnesota and Washington, DC
In the state capital of Florida, WQTL-FM (106.1) has gone from "Tallahassee's Oldies Station" to playing Christmas songs with an oldies theme, including the Ronettes' "Frosty The Snowman" and Brenda Lee's "Rockin' Around The Christmas Tree." Down I-10 in Panama City, Clear Channel's WFSY-FM "Sunny" (98.5) has dropped AC music for holiday songs - Discuss it. In Austin, the state capital of Texas, Entercom's AC KKMJ-FM "Majic" (95.5) has added snowflakes to their website and holiday somgs on the air. Down the highway in Dallas, CBS Radio has flipped AC KVIL-FM (103.7) "Lite-FM" to Christmas music. In Minneapolis, CBS Radio's AC KLTE-FM (102.9) "Lite FM" is now decked out in Christmas colors. As expected, Washington, DC's WASH-FM (97.1) is now playing Christmas songs, making the flip on Friday morning.
